Agilent ZORBAX Eclipse XDB Chromatography column (C18, C8, phenyl da cyanol) yana ba da nau'ikan matakai huɗu na haɗuwa don ingantaccen haɓaka hanyoyin. Wadannan ginshiƙan chromatography suna ba da kyakkyawan ƙwarewar ƙwarewa a cikin kewayon PH mai faɗi (PH 2-9), wanda aka haɓaka ta hanyar wasu hanyoyin da za a iya amfani da su don sassauƙa. Ana iya amfani da ginshiƙin chromatography na Ecplipse XDB don haɓaka hanyoyin a ƙananan yanayin PH (2-3), kuma ana iya amfani da ginshiƙin chromatography guda ɗaya don haɓaka hanyoyin a cikin matsakaicin PH (6-8). A cikin matsakaicin kewayon PH, ragowar silicon alcohol suna da aiki mafi girma kuma suna da sauƙin hulɗa, wanda ke haifar da ƙwarewar ƙwarewa. ukuZORBAX Eclipse XDBColumn aiki nuna alama:
| Binding mataki | Diameter na | Compare surface yankin | iyakar zafin jiki | PH kewayon | Ƙarshe | Karbon kaya |
| ZORBAX Eclipse XDB- C18 | 80Å | 180m2/g | 60℃ | 2.0—9.0 | biyu | 10% |
| ZORBAX Eclipse XDB-C8 | 80Å | 180m2/g | 60℃ | 2.0—9.0 | biyu | 7.6% |
| ZORBAX Eclipse XDB-Phenyl | 80Å | 180m2/g | 60℃ | 2.0—9.0 | biyu | 7.2% |
